#f8cc06 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#f8cc06 is composed of 97.3% red, 80% green and 2.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 17.7% magenta, 97.6% yellow and 2.7% black. It has a hue angle of 49.1 degrees, a saturation of 95.3% and a lightness of 49.8%. #f8cc06 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ff0c with #f19900. Closest websafe color is: #ffcc00.

#f8cc06 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#f8cc06 has RGB values of R:248, G:204, B:6 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.18, Y:0.98, K:0.03. Its decimal value is 16305158.

Hex triplet f8cc06 #f8cc06
RGB Decimal 248, 204, 6 rgb(248,204,6)
RGB Percent 97.3, 80, 2.4 rgb(97.3%,80%,2.4%)
CMYK 0, 18, 98, 3
HSL 49.1°, 95.3, 49.8 hsl(49.1,95.3%,49.8%)
HSV (or HSB) 49.1°, 97.6, 97.3
Web Safe ffcc00 #ffcc00
CIE-LAB 83.525, 0.733, 83.881
XYZ 60.338, 63.158, 9.185
xyY 0.455, 0.476, 63.158
CIE-LCH 83.525, 83.885, 89.499
CIE-LUV 83.525, 38.321, 87.653
Hunter-Lab 79.472, -3.552, 48.778
Binary 11111000, 11001100, 00000110

Shades and Tints of #f8cc06

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#120f00 is the darkest color, while #fffff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#f8cc06

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#83817b is the less saturated color, while #f8cc06 is the most saturated one.
